Product Description of AVP Narasimha Rasayanam

AVP Narasimha Rasayanam is a traditional Ayurvedic medicated butter crafted over centuries to tackle that nagging feeling of weakness and to support overall vigor. You can almost taste the richness as it melts, carrying a blend of carefully selected herbs in a base of cow’s ghee and milk. It's intended as a rejuvenative tonic for anyone feeling run down or just wanting to give their system extra support

Unlike some tonics that are one-note, Narasimha Rasayanam works deeply - inside out. Originally used by classical healers in Panchakarma to calm doshas and deliver nourishment, this rasayanam can be taken daily or under guidance in detox protocols. Key ingredients with descriptions of AVP Narasimha Rasayanam

  • Acacia catechu (Katha, Khair, Gayatri): Known for its astringent qualities in various Ayurvedic preparations.
  • Dalbergia sissoo (Shisham, Shimshapa): Used classically for its supportive role in tissue nourishment.
  • Embelia ribes (Vidanga, Vaividang): Traditional ingredient employed for its characteristic warming nature in formulations.
  • Pterocarpus marsupium (Vijayasar, Asana): Included in classical texts for its balancing attributes.
  • Plumbago zeylanica (Cheeta, Chitrak): Referenced in Ayurvedic classics for purification processes.
  • Terminalia chebula (Hareetki): A key fruit in many traditional decoctions.
  • Terminalia bellirica (Bibitaki): One of the constituents of classical Triphala.
  • Semecarpus anacardium (Bhilawa, Bhallatak): Purified fruit recognized in ancient formulations.
  • Water: Used as the base medium to prepare herbal decoctions.
  • Cow’s Milk: Traditional base for processing and enhancing bioavailability.
  • Elcipta alba (Bhringraj): Applied as a juice or decoction in classical recipes.
  • Triphala decoction: Ancient blend of three fruits serving as a cleansing medium.
  • Butter (Ghee): Clarified butter employed as an anupana for lipophilic compounds.

How to use AVP Narasimha Rasayanam

  • Start with 1/2 teaspoon once daily after meals
  • Gradually increase to 1 teaspoon twice a day if well tolerated.
  • Can be taken with warm milk or water, as preferred
  • Follow Panchakarma therapist’s guidance for dosage in detox protocols.

Safety information about AVP Narasimha Rasayanam

  • Children: Should be used under pediatric guidance; small amounts only.
  • Pregnant women: Consult a qualified Ayurvedic practitioner before use.
  • Breastfeeding mothers: Limited data available; seek professional advice.
  • People with chronic diseases: Careful monitoring advised if heart or liver conditions exists.
  • People with allergies: Contains dairy; avoid if allergic to milk proteins.
  • Elderly individuals: Start with lower dosage to assess tolerance.
  • Patients taking medications: Consult healthcare provider to rule out interactions.
  • People with weakened immunity: Use under supervision of a practitioner.
